Research And Development Jobs in Hawaii

Research And Development jobs in Hawaii are concentrated in defense and national security, ocean science, astronomy, and biomedical research, with demand at levels from research associate to senior principal investigator. Honolulu anchors the largest share of openings, followed by activity on Maui and the Big Island, where major employers such as the University of Hawaii, the Pacific Biosciences Research Center, and Maui's high-technology research corridor at the Maui Research and Technology Park sustain consistent hiring. What Hawaii Employers Look For

The qualifications that appear most often in research and development jobs across Hawaii.

  • Bachelor's or advanced degree in a relevant science, engineering, or technical discipline
  • Experience designing and executing laboratory, field, or computational research studies
  • Familiarity with federal research compliance, IRB protocols, or government contract requirements
  • Proficiency with data analysis software, statistical tools, or domain-specific modeling platforms
  • Demonstrated ability to write technical reports, grant proposals, or peer-reviewed publications
  • Experience collaborating with multidisciplinary teams on applied or funded research projects

Research And Development Jobs in Hawaii: Frequently Asked Questions

How do you become a research and development in Hawaii?

Most research and development roles in Hawaii require at minimum a bachelor's degree in a relevant science or engineering field, with many positions at federal labs, the University of Hawaii system, or defense contractors requiring a master's or doctoral degree. Hawaii does not issue a general state license for research and development professionals, but roles tied to human subjects research require IRB certification, and positions at federally funded labs may require a security clearance issued through the relevant federal agency.

Are there remote research and development jobs in Hawaii?

Yes, but they're limited, because much research and development work in Hawaii involves hands-on laboratory, field, or instrumentation tasks that require physical presence. About 20% of research and development openings tied to Hawaii are remote or hybrid as of July 2026, with the remote share concentrated in data analysis, computational modeling, and research program management roles that do not require on-site lab access.

How can I get hired as a research and development in Hawaii with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ry path is a research assistant or junior analyst position at the University of Hawaii system, which regularly hires undergraduates and recent graduates into funded lab projects across its Manoa, Hilo, and community college campuses. Hawaii's Pacific Biosciences Research Center and the Hawaii Institute of Marine Biology also offer research support roles that serve as direct entry points. Building a strong portfolio of coursework projects, contributing to a faculty-led grant, or completing a summer research fellowship at one of these institutions gives candidates a meaningful edge over applicants without Hawaii-specific experience.
